I prove incompleteness of intuitionistic logic over monotonic and non-monotonic proof-theoretic validity (mPtV and nPtV), two kinds of proof-theoretic semantics due to Dag Prawitz. Although intuitionistic logic is already known to be incomplete over both these frameworks (Piccolomini d'Aragona 2026, Piccolomini d'Aragona & Prawitz 2026), I will provide proofs that refine the existing ones in two ways. First, the proof for mPtV has a requirement of consistency on atomic bases - while the proof of (Piccolomini d'Aragona 2026) works only if atomic bases are allowed to be inconsistent (while containing all the atomic instances of ex falso). This is important since, as highlighted by (Barroso-Nascimento, Pereira & Pimentel 2025), the requirement of consistency on atomic bases seems to play a relevant role in monotonic approaches to PTS. Second, the proof for nPtV uses a less than classical (but still non-constructive) meta-logic - while the proof of (Piccolomini d'Aragona & Prawitz 2026) uses excluded middle in the meta-language. This is important since, although a classical proof of incompleteness is enough for ruling out the existence of a constructive proof of completeness, finding a constructive proof of incompleteness would be valuable, so a proof whose meta-logic is less than classical might be looked at as an improvement towards this goal.
